It's true! With QueryCell, you'll be able to run SQL queries against your spreadsheet data without ever leaving Excel! And these are real SQL functions, too, like Group By, Min, Max and Avg. You start by choosing which spreadsheet cells should be queried as tables, or let QueryCell define them for you. Then, just type the SQL that you wish to use into the SQL Editor, hit run, and your results show up in a new worksheet. Step three - there is no step three! You're done.
QueryCell is so flexible, you may never need to export data to an external database application again. For instance, you can run a single SQL query against multiple worksheets and workbooks. You can devise custom tables that allow you to specify column data types and names. Your most often used SQL statements can be stored as part of a template library for easy access!
